Scubapro S620 Ti Titanium Second Stage Scuba Diving Regulato - REG269 2ND STG

The new S620 Ti embraces the best features of Scubapro's renowned S600 in an upgraded, state-of-the-art design. Smaller and lighter than the S600 but using the same-sized diaphragm, the S620 Ti delivers excellent performance; work of breathing has been reduced by 37% over the S600, providing effortless airflow under all dive conditions. The full titanium inlet tube is ultra-light, the large purge button improves water circulation, and the new exhaust tee increases performance while directing bubbles out of the field of view. In all water temperatures, in all dive conditions, this new regulator system is a winner. Because of the S620's versatility, it can meet the diver's needs as frequently as the diver changes dive sites. The S620 valve housing is constructed from lightweight titanium. The S620 has a linear air-balancing valve, and a top-notch air-balancing system. This regulator's air-balanced linear-flow valve allows the diver to use less energy while breathing underwater; it makes breathing during a dive as simple as well, breathing in and out!

What our Experts Think
  • Ultra-light titanium performance: The ScubaPro S620 Ti Second Stage features a corrosion-resistant titanium inlet barrel, reducing weight while delivering exceptional durability and long-term reliability.
  • Effortless breathing: An air-balanced valve, enlarged diaphragm, and optimized airflow design significantly reduce breathing effort, providing smooth, natural inhalation at any depth.
  • Precision diver control: Adjustable inhalation effort and VIVA (Venturi-Initiated Vacuum Assist) controls let divers fine-tune breathing performance while minimizing unwanted free-flow.
  • Built for demanding conditions: A reinforced technopolymer housing with a stainless steel frame offers excellent impact resistance and dependable performance in warm, temperate, and cold-water diving.
  • Excellent bubble clearance: The flow-engineered exhaust tee directs bubbles away from the diver's field of vision, improving underwater visibility and comfort.
  • Professional-grade second stage: Combining lightweight titanium construction, premium breathing performance, and rugged engineering, the S620 Ti is an outstanding choice for serious recreational and technical divers.

Q&A

Q: What type of regulator is the Scubapro S620 Ti?
A: It is a premium balanced second-stage regulator, designed to deliver smooth, effortless breathing for recreational and advanced scuba diving.

Q: What are the benefits of the titanium components?
A: The titanium inlet tube is lightweight, corrosion-resistant, and helps reduce the overall weight of the regulator while maintaining excellent durability.

Q: Is the S620 Ti suitable for cold-water diving?
A: Yes. Its high-performance balanced design provides reliable breathing performance in both warm and cold-water conditions when paired with a compatible first stage.

Q: Can I adjust the breathing performance?
A: Yes. It features user-adjustable inhalation effort and a Venturi-Initiated Vacuum Assist (VIVA) control, allowing you to customize breathing resistance and reduce free-flow.

Q: Is this second stage compatible with Scubapro first stages?
A: Yes. It is compatible with most Scubapro first-stage regulators, allowing you to build a customized regulator system.

Q: Does the regulator require regular servicing?
A: Yes. Regular inspection and servicing by an authorized Scubapro technician are recommended to maintain optimal safety and performance.


Maintenance Tips
  • Rinse the second stage thoroughly with fresh water after every dive. If connected to a first stage, keep the system pressurized during rinsing whenever possible. If disconnected, ensure the hose opening is protected from water and debris.
  • Allow the regulator to air dry completely in a cool, shaded area before storing to help prevent corrosion and moisture buildup.
  • Inspect the titanium barrel, mouthpiece, purge button, hose connection, and housing regularly for cracks, wear, corrosion, or leaks before each dive.
  • Operate the VIVA lever and inhalation adjustment knob periodically to ensure smooth movement, but do not attempt internal adjustments or disassembly.
  • Avoid impacts, sand contamination, and prolonged exposure to direct sunlight or extreme temperatures that could affect regulator performance.
  • Store the regulator in a padded gear bag with the hose loosely coiled to prevent unnecessary stress on fittings and the mouthpiece.
  • Have the S620 Ti professionally inspected and serviced at the manufacturer's recommended intervals by an authorized SCUBAPRO technician to ensure safe, reliable performance.
